Do incences get used up? or do they stay held?

read title, says it all - unsigned comment from Ben7229 (talkcontribs)

Nope incenses aren't consumable, you get to keep them even after you breed a Pokémon with them. ZestyCactus 23:28, 27 October 2009 (UTC)

Ditto

Do the Incenses work on Ditto? For example, a male Snorlax is put in Day Care with a Ditto holding Lax Incense. Will it give a Munchlax? Saxton Hale 15:36, 9 May 2010 (UTC)

I'm pretty sure the incense must be held by the non-Ditto Pokémon. In the example you gave, simply have Snorlax hold the Incense, and Ditto do its Ditto stuff. Puceron 14:40, 15 May 2010 (UTC)

Don't know about Ditto, but I was breeding a Chimecho (female) and a Magcargo (male). The Chimecho had an Everstone and the Magcargo had the Pure Incense, and I got Chinglings... I'm betting on the only requirement being that the incense is there, at least in HG/SS. BP 09:39, 13 December 2010 (UTC)
